Things To Do

Milwaukee Public Market

Milwaukee, WI 53202

Tour local artisan food stalls and take a bite out of Milwaukee flavors.

Shalom Wildlife Zoo

1901 Shalom Drive, West Bend, WI 53090
, (262) 338-1310

Called the world's largest petting zoo, you can pet deer and feed emu! But be careful, Justin got bit by an elk!

Adventure Rock

2220 North Commerce Street, Milwaukee, WI 53212
, (262) 790-6800

This was our Milwaukee Climbing destination! Not far from the wedding venue.

Port Washington

Port Washington, WI

A pleasant little port town 30 minutes north of Milwaukee with a pier, lighthouse, and Saturday morning farmers market.

Lion's Den Gorge Nature Preserve

511 High Bluff Drive, Grafton, WI 53024
, (262) 284-8257

A beautiful hike on the bluffs of Lake Michigan, with stairs down to a gravel beach where you can go swimming (water shoes are recommended if you do this).

Mitchell Park Domes

524 S. Layton Blvd, Milwaukee, WI 53215

A horticultural conservatory. A popular Milwaukee destination.

Bunzel's Meat Market

9015 W Burleigh St, Milwaukee, WI 53222

Before you leave, if you can get to it, these are the best brats in Milwaukee and the best brats Justin's had in his life. Try the Honey Mustard! Hours are limited, it will only be open on Saturday 8:30 am - 5:30 pm.
